下載本文檔
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
云數(shù)據(jù)庫(kù)方案設(shè)計(jì)一、引言云數(shù)據(jù)庫(kù)是一種大數(shù)據(jù)處理的方法和技術(shù),通過將數(shù)據(jù)庫(kù)存儲(chǔ)在云平臺(tái)上,可以大幅度提高數(shù)據(jù)的存儲(chǔ)、管理和處理效率,在企業(yè)數(shù)據(jù)處理和分析中得到廣泛應(yīng)用。云數(shù)據(jù)庫(kù)方案的設(shè)計(jì)是一項(xiàng)復(fù)雜而細(xì)致的工作,需要對(duì)企業(yè)的數(shù)據(jù)存儲(chǔ)需求和業(yè)務(wù)運(yùn)營(yíng)模式有深入了解,同時(shí)需要對(duì)不同的云數(shù)據(jù)庫(kù)解決方案做出比較和選擇。在此,筆者將從云數(shù)據(jù)庫(kù)方案設(shè)計(jì)的4個(gè)階段入手,為大家介紹一下如何設(shè)計(jì)一個(gè)高效、安全、穩(wěn)定、可擴(kuò)展的云數(shù)據(jù)庫(kù)方案。二、云數(shù)據(jù)庫(kù)方案設(shè)計(jì)的4個(gè)階段云數(shù)據(jù)庫(kù)方案設(shè)計(jì)的具體步驟可簡(jiǎn)單歸結(jié)為四個(gè)階段:需求分析、方案設(shè)計(jì)、方案實(shí)施、方案維護(hù)。2.1需求分析需求分析是云數(shù)據(jù)庫(kù)方案設(shè)計(jì)的第一步,它需要從客戶和業(yè)務(wù)雙方面來進(jìn)行??蛻舴矫嫘枰紤]數(shù)據(jù)庫(kù)的數(shù)據(jù)量、數(shù)據(jù)類型、數(shù)據(jù)處理和數(shù)據(jù)存儲(chǔ)的規(guī)劃,業(yè)務(wù)方面需要考慮數(shù)據(jù)庫(kù)的結(jié)構(gòu)設(shè)計(jì)、數(shù)據(jù)備份和恢復(fù)、數(shù)據(jù)隱私等因素。在初步了解需求的基礎(chǔ)上,還需要對(duì)已經(jīng)存在的數(shù)據(jù)庫(kù)表結(jié)構(gòu)和數(shù)據(jù)類型進(jìn)行梳理和歸類,為后續(xù)的方案設(shè)計(jì)打下基礎(chǔ)。2.2方案設(shè)計(jì)方案設(shè)計(jì)是云數(shù)據(jù)庫(kù)方案設(shè)計(jì)的核心環(huán)節(jié),需要根據(jù)需求和資源情況,綜合考慮成本、數(shù)據(jù)處理效率、數(shù)據(jù)安全性等多方面因素。在設(shè)計(jì)方案時(shí),需要選擇云數(shù)據(jù)庫(kù)解決方案、選擇合適的數(shù)據(jù)庫(kù)引擎、配置數(shù)據(jù)庫(kù)架構(gòu)和數(shù)據(jù)表結(jié)構(gòu),進(jìn)行數(shù)據(jù)遷移和測(cè)試。此外,需要考慮分布式數(shù)據(jù)庫(kù)的整體管理和運(yùn)維問題,做出最合適的方案設(shè)計(jì)。2.3方案實(shí)施方案實(shí)施是云數(shù)據(jù)庫(kù)方案設(shè)計(jì)的落地執(zhí)行,需要嚴(yán)格按照設(shè)計(jì)的方案流程和要求,建立相應(yīng)的云數(shù)據(jù)庫(kù)架構(gòu)、調(diào)整相應(yīng)的配置參數(shù)、對(duì)數(shù)據(jù)表進(jìn)行重新設(shè)計(jì)和遷移,測(cè)試方案功能是否滿足需求,同時(shí)實(shí)現(xiàn)業(yè)務(wù)安全上線,確保業(yè)務(wù)的平穩(wěn)運(yùn)行。2.4方案維護(hù)方案維護(hù)是云數(shù)據(jù)庫(kù)方案設(shè)計(jì)的最后一步,也是最為重要的環(huán)節(jié),一旦發(fā)現(xiàn)問題,需要及時(shí)進(jìn)行處理,防止問題擴(kuò)散和演變成危機(jī)。在日常的維護(hù)中,需對(duì)數(shù)據(jù)庫(kù)進(jìn)行監(jiān)控,預(yù)警和管理,并及時(shí)做好解決措施,同時(shí)計(jì)劃和實(shí)施合理的備份策略,確保數(shù)據(jù)的安全性和穩(wěn)定性。三、設(shè)計(jì)高效、安全、穩(wěn)定、可擴(kuò)展的云數(shù)據(jù)庫(kù)方案的建議在云數(shù)據(jù)庫(kù)方案設(shè)計(jì)時(shí),需要考慮到諸多因素,例如:數(shù)據(jù)庫(kù)類型、存儲(chǔ)引擎、IT架構(gòu)、數(shù)據(jù)傳輸、數(shù)據(jù)備份恢復(fù)等,這些因素直接決定了數(shù)據(jù)庫(kù)的可擴(kuò)展性、架構(gòu)的穩(wěn)定性和數(shù)據(jù)庫(kù)的安全性。為設(shè)計(jì)高效、安全、穩(wěn)定、可擴(kuò)展的云數(shù)據(jù)庫(kù)方案,筆者逐一介紹以下建議:3.1數(shù)據(jù)庫(kù)類型選擇當(dāng)我們確定使用云數(shù)據(jù)庫(kù)后,必須考慮使用哪種類型的云數(shù)據(jù)庫(kù)。到目前為止,已經(jīng)有了不少云數(shù)據(jù)庫(kù)類型,例如,關(guān)系型數(shù)據(jù)庫(kù)(如MySQL、MSSQL、Postgresql)、分布式數(shù)據(jù)庫(kù)(如HBase、Cassandra)、列式數(shù)據(jù)庫(kù)(如BigTable、Coulumnia).關(guān)系型數(shù)據(jù)庫(kù)主要具有事務(wù)處理能力和ACID的特性,存儲(chǔ)表結(jié)構(gòu)數(shù)據(jù)的能力比較強(qiáng);分布式數(shù)據(jù)庫(kù)主要用于海量數(shù)據(jù)的存儲(chǔ)與管理,并允許擴(kuò)展以增加吞吐量和可用性;列式數(shù)據(jù)庫(kù)則將同一列(數(shù)據(jù)類型)的數(shù)據(jù)統(tǒng)一在一起存儲(chǔ)和索引,適合實(shí)現(xiàn)大量數(shù)據(jù)壓縮和批處理。根據(jù)業(yè)務(wù)需求和數(shù)據(jù)特點(diǎn),可以選擇適當(dāng)?shù)脑茢?shù)據(jù)庫(kù)類型。在選擇時(shí),需考慮數(shù)據(jù)處理速度,使用人數(shù)和環(huán)節(jié)復(fù)雜性等方面。例如,當(dāng)數(shù)據(jù)量較少、需求不太復(fù)雜、并發(fā)讀寫不大的場(chǎng)景下,可以選擇關(guān)系型數(shù)據(jù)庫(kù);而在數(shù)據(jù)量較大、讀寫頻率較高、可擴(kuò)展性要求較高的場(chǎng)景下,則可以使用分布式數(shù)據(jù)庫(kù)等。3.2存儲(chǔ)引擎的選擇存儲(chǔ)引擎也是云數(shù)據(jù)庫(kù)的關(guān)鍵因素之一。存儲(chǔ)引擎負(fù)責(zé)處理數(shù)據(jù)表之間的關(guān)系,并提供相應(yīng)的API和運(yùn)算能力,決定了數(shù)據(jù)庫(kù)性能和可擴(kuò)展性的差異。在當(dāng)前市場(chǎng)上,例如MySQL和PostgreSQL常用存儲(chǔ)引擎包括MyISAM、InnoDB等。在選擇存儲(chǔ)引擎時(shí),需考慮到以下因素:a)數(shù)據(jù)隔離級(jí)別:是否需要多版本并發(fā)控制(MVCC);b)事務(wù)處理:是否具有ACID特性;c)集群的支持性:能否擴(kuò)展和增加節(jié)點(diǎn);d)性能和配套功能的選擇,如是否支持全文搜索。3.3IT架構(gòu)和網(wǎng)絡(luò)傳輸安全云數(shù)據(jù)庫(kù)架構(gòu)的設(shè)計(jì),主要是為了滿足高可用性、高性能和高安全性的要求。在IT架構(gòu)方面,我們需要考慮的是集群的容錯(cuò)、擴(kuò)容和負(fù)載均衡的調(diào)整,以及高精度的時(shí)鐘同步。同時(shí),需要考慮到網(wǎng)絡(luò)傳輸?shù)陌踩?,建議通過對(duì)傳輸數(shù)據(jù)進(jìn)行加密、身份驗(yàn)證和角色授權(quán)管理等方式來保證數(shù)據(jù)的安全傳輸。3.4數(shù)據(jù)備份恢復(fù)和災(zāi)難恢復(fù)數(shù)據(jù)備份恢復(fù)和災(zāi)難恢復(fù)是企業(yè)云數(shù)據(jù)庫(kù)方案設(shè)計(jì)中必不可少的一部分,采取合適的備份和恢復(fù)策略可以確保數(shù)據(jù)不會(huì)徹底丟失。首先需建立符合當(dāng)前業(yè)務(wù)數(shù)據(jù)增長(zhǎng)速度、容災(zāi)能力和存儲(chǔ)設(shè)備效能的時(shí)間表,備份數(shù)據(jù)時(shí),根據(jù)業(yè)務(wù)情況,應(yīng)選擇完全備份、增量備份、差異備份等方式進(jìn)行;然后進(jìn)行災(zāi)難恢復(fù)的實(shí)現(xiàn),主要是保證業(yè)務(wù)的持續(xù)性和服務(wù)的可用性。四、總結(jié)要設(shè)計(jì)一個(gè)高效、安全、穩(wěn)定、可擴(kuò)展的云數(shù)據(jù)庫(kù)方案,需要完成需求分析、方案設(shè)計(jì)、方案實(shí)施和方案維護(hù)4個(gè)階段的工作。在具體設(shè)計(jì)方案時(shí),應(yīng)注意選擇適合自己企業(yè)業(yè)務(wù)需
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年人教版(2024)九年級(jí)歷史上冊(cè)月考試卷含答案
- 2025年湘教版高三歷史下冊(cè)階段測(cè)試試卷含答案
- 2025年湘教版選修3歷史上冊(cè)階段測(cè)試試卷含答案
- 2025年浙教新版八年級(jí)地理上冊(cè)階段測(cè)試試卷含答案
- 2025年蘇科新版選擇性必修3生物下冊(cè)階段測(cè)試試卷
- 2025年統(tǒng)編版2024高一數(shù)學(xué)下冊(cè)月考試卷
- 2025年華東師大版九年級(jí)地理下冊(cè)月考試卷含答案
- 2025年浙教新版七年級(jí)生物下冊(cè)階段測(cè)試試卷含答案
- 2025年湘教新版選擇性必修3語文下冊(cè)階段測(cè)試試卷
- 2025年湘師大新版九年級(jí)歷史下冊(cè)月考試卷
- 中央2025年國(guó)務(wù)院發(fā)展研究中心有關(guān)直屬事業(yè)單位招聘19人筆試歷年參考題庫(kù)附帶答案詳解
- 2024年09月北京中信銀行北京分行社會(huì)招考(917)筆試歷年參考題庫(kù)附帶答案詳解
- 外呼合作協(xié)議
- 小學(xué)二年級(jí)100以內(nèi)進(jìn)退位加減法800道題
- 保險(xiǎn)公司2025年工作總結(jié)與2025年工作計(jì)劃
- 2024年公司領(lǐng)導(dǎo)在新年動(dòng)員會(huì)上的講話樣本(3篇)
- 眼科護(hù)理進(jìn)修專題匯報(bào)
- 介入手術(shù)室感染控制管理
- 2024北京初三(上)期末英語匯編:材料作文
- 2024年大型風(fēng)力發(fā)電項(xiàng)目EPC總承包合同
- GB/T 33629-2024風(fēng)能發(fā)電系統(tǒng)雷電防護(hù)
評(píng)論
0/150
提交評(píng)論